On February 1, 2019 and April 1, 2019, the Company purchased in lieu of redemption the 2009 Series A 7.25% PCBs with an aggregate principal amount of $63.5 million and the 2009 Series B 7.25% PCBs with an aggregate principal amount of $37.1 million, respectively, utilizing funds borrowed under the RCF. On May 22, 2019, the Company reoffered and sold $63.5 million aggregate principal amount of 2009 Series A 7.25% PCBs and $37.1 million aggregate principal amount of 2009 Series B 7.25% PCBs with a fixed interest rate of 3.60% per annum until the bonds mature on February 1, 2040 and April 1, 2040, respectively. See Part I, Item 1, Financial Statements, Note M of Notes to Financial Statements for further discussion.
(2)
Nuclear fuel financing, as of June 30, 2019 and December 31, 2018, is funded through $110 million RGRT Senior Notes and $27.3 million and $26.2 million, respectively, under the RCF. As of June 30, 2019, $133.5 million was outstanding under the RCF for working capital and general corporate purposes. As of December 31, 2018, $23.0 million, was outstanding under the RCF for working capital or general corporate purposes. The interest rate on the Company's borrowings under the RCF is reset throughout the quarter reflecting current market rates. Consequently, the carrying value approximates fair value.
